In today’s fast-evolving technological landscape, the challenges of managing expansive data processing workloads can seem overwhelming, especially for developers and data scientists. Enter Databricks, the renowned platform built on Apache Spark, which has just launched its Serverless Platform for Apache Spark alongside the innovative Deep Learning Pipelines library. This advancement promises to alleviate the burden of cluster management and simplify deep learning integration. Let’s dive into what makes these offerings remarkable.
The Shift to Serverless Architecture
Databricks’ Serverless Platform represents a pivotal moment for developers looking to streamline their operations. Traditional computing resources necessitate rigorous resource management, which can consume valuable time. With this serverless approach, users tap into a managed pool of computing resources, enabling them to focus more on insights rather than infrastructure. But what does serverless really entail? While the term might suggest total absence of servers, the reality is more nuanced; serverless allows for the abstraction of server management, enabling developers to execute tasks without delving into nitty-gritty configurations.
“As SQL is stateless, it provides a straightforward interaction,” said Databricks CEO Ali Ghodsi. “However, making data science serverless is substantially more challenging due to its stateful nature.” This serverless paradigm not only increases productivity but also allows multiple teams to efficiently coalesce around shared resources, ensuring that the underlying complexities remain hidden. For enterprises, this translates to faster development cycles and improved collaboration.
Deep Learning Pipelines: Bridging Frameworks with Ease
As data science penetrates deeper into enterprise workflows, the need for accessible deep learning frameworks grows ever more critical. Databricks’ introduction of Deep Learning Pipelines serves this purpose remarkably. Previous attempts to leverage frameworks like TensorFlow for distributed processes often found challenges due to the complexity of graph construction and resource allocation. Ghodsi points out, “If you want to distribute TensorFlow, you have to construct graphs manually,” which can be awfully daunting when scaling to numerous machines.
The new library enables developers to transform deep learning models into SQL functions. Such an integration allows users to harness the power of Spark MLlib Pipelines effectively. This functionality enables a smooth transition between traditional data processing and deep learning, promoting the widespread adoption of advanced analytics without the steep learning curve often associated with neural networks.
Structured Streaming: Speed Meets Precision
Furthermore, Databricks has made their Structured Streaming API generally available. This tool supports the processing of sequential data streams, a crucial feature for businesses dealing with real-time analytics and anomaly detection. With a strong emphasis on minimizing latency, the API provides latency reduction benefits that are not only cost-effective but also enhance operational speed. This is particularly beneficial for businesses aiming to capture insights from large volumes of streaming data with immediacy and accuracy.
Conclusion: A Bright Future for Developers
Databricks’ latest innovations signal a significant advancement in the realm of data processing, making it easier and more efficient for developers to leverage the power of big data and artificial intelligence. The Serverless Platform simplifies resource management, while Deep Learning Pipelines bridge the gap between traditional analytics and modern AI practices. Coupled with Structured Streaming capabilities, enterprises can now maneuver through data challenges with enhanced agility.
At fxis.ai, we believe that such advancements are crucial for the future of AI, as they enable more comprehensive and effective solutions. Our team is continually exploring new methodologies to push the envelope in artificial intelligence, ensuring that our clients benefit from the latest technological innovations. For more insights, updates, or to collaborate on AI development projects, stay connected with fxis.ai.

